One of only 33 Alfa Romeo 33 Stradale cars built is going to American Glynn Bloomquist. The entrepreneur from Texas visited Bottega Alfa Romeo in the Milan suburb of Arese to configure the Italian super sports car according to his personal preferences. For the color scheme, he chose Rosso Villa d’Este combined with a white front section - a tribute to the Alfa Romeo Tipo 33 factory racing cars from the 1960s. Alfa Romeo and Ferrari impressed him the most, being unique in the world due to their sporting history and typical Italian design. While reading a book about Enzo Ferrari (1898-1988), Bloomquist discovered the connection between Ferrari and the Alfa Romeo brand. In the 1920s and 1930s, Ferrari worked as a factory driver, test driver, and eventually as head of the racing department for Alfa Romeo. This story transformed Glynn Bloomquist's initial vague interest in European motorsport into a real passion that led him to purchase some vehicles from Italian brands.
